1. What is the primary purpose of surgical hand antisepsis?
A. Remove all transient flora only
B. Reduce resident and transient microorganisms on hands
C. Sterilize the skin completely
D. Increase skin moisture
Answer: B
Rationale: Surgical hand antisepsis reduces both transient and resident flora to minimize infection
risk, but does not sterilize the skin.
2. The surgical time-out is performed:
A. After anesthesia induction
B. Before skin incision
C. After wound closure
D. During patient transfer
Answer: B
Rationale: The time-out is done immediately before incision to confirm correct patient, procedure,
site, and safety checks.
3. Which wound classification is a colon resection?
A. Clean
B. Clean-contaminated
C. Contaminated
D. Dirty
Answer: C
Rationale: Colon surgery involves entry into the GI tract with controlled spillage → contaminated.
4. What is the best action if a sterile glove becomes contaminated?
A. Continue if contamination is minimal
,B. Wipe glove with antiseptic
C. Change the glove immediately
D. Rinse glove in sterile solution
Answer: C
Rationale: Any break in sterility requires immediate correction to maintain sterile field integrity.
5. Which patient is at highest risk for surgical site infection?
A. Healthy 25-year-old
B. Controlled diabetic patient
C. Immunocompromised patient
D. Patient with anxiety
Answer: C
Rationale: Immunosuppression significantly reduces ability to fight infection.
